
引言:随着链间测试与私链实验增多,将BTCS测试网(本文以“BTCS”作为示例私链测试网络名)接入主流移动钱包(如TP钱包)成为开发者与安全审计团队的常见需求。本文从实操配置入手,扩展至安全协议、信息化创新平台、专业研讨分析、智能化数据管理、节点网络与私链币治理等方面,提供系统化参考。
一、在TP钱包中添加BTCS测试网—必要参数与步骤
1) 必备信息:RPC URL、Chain ID、网络名称、符号(Symbol)、区块浏览器(Explorer)URL(可选)。示例:RPC=https://btcs-testnet.example/rpc, ChainID=12345, Symbol=BTCS(test)
2) 步骤:打开TP钱包→网络管理→添加自定义网络→填写上述参数→保存并切换。注意:若TP钱包要求链的协议版本或兼容字段(如EIP-155兼容性),需一并配置。
3) 测试工具:使用测试水龙头(faucet)发放测试代币;通过区块浏览器与RPC查询交易回执确认配置正确。
二、安全协议与密钥管理
1) 私钥与助记词:永远在离线或受信设备上生成与备份,避免通过测试RPC或第三方网站导入助记词。
2) RPC安全:首选HTTPS并验证证书,启用身份校验或API Key以防中间人攻击;对公共RPC设置速率限制与源IP白名单。
3) 交易签名与重放防护:确认Chain ID正确,钱包签名流程应严格校验交易字段与dApp授权信息(包括合约方法与参数)。
4) 多重签名与硬件钱包:对私链关键账户建议配置多签或使用硬件签名器以提升安全边界。

三、信息化创新平台与开发者生态
1) 建设开发者门户,提供:SDK、示例代码、Postman集合、RPC节点列表与测试水龙头。清晰的API文档能降低集成错误。
2) 集成区块链分析、监控与报警:提供链上指标、节点健康、区块延迟与交易失败率仪表盘,为运维与研发提供快速定位。
3) 促进插件与工具生态(浏览器扩展、智能合约模板、模拟器),提升测试覆盖与复现效率。
四、专业研讨分析(风险评估与合规)
1) 风险点:中心化RPC单点、未审计合约、权限密钥泄露、跨链桥漏洞。
2) 合规关注:数据主权与隐私法(若测试网包含用户数据样本),代币空投与测试激励需遵循当地法规。
3) 审计流程:建议分阶段审计——配置与节点安全、合约代码、运维流程与应急预案。
五、智能化数据管理与链上分析
1) 数据采集:部署区块订阅器、交易解析器与索引服务(例如基于Graph或自建ElasticSearch索引)。
2) 智能告警:基于异常交易模式、节点掉线、出块延迟触发自动化报警与回滚策略。
3) 隐私保护:测试数据应去标识化;对链上敏感信息使用混淆或链下存储并通过散列索引关联。
六、节点网络架构与共识实践
1) 节点部署:区分验证节点、归档节点与轻节点,为不同角色提供资源隔离与权限控制。
2) 引导节点与发现:发布bootstrap节点、enode列表或使用DHT/服务发现以加速网络连接。
3) 共识优化:根据BTCS采用的共识(PoA/IBFT/PoS等)调整出块时间、最终性与惩罚机制,权衡吞吐与安全。
4) 网络安全:节点间通信加密、版本兼容控制、拒绝服务防护与流量监控。
七、私链币(私链代币)治理与流通管理
1) 发行与分配:定义测试币分发策略(账户白名单、额度上限、领取频率),避免滥发影响测试价值。
2) 权限与升级:合约应支持受控升级路径(代理合约或治理合约)并记录变更历程。
3) 跨链与桥接:若需与公链或其他私链交互,构建安全的桥接方案并进行严格验证与延时仲裁机制。
结语:将BTCS测试网接入TP钱包不仅是一次配置任务,更是一个涵盖安全、运维、开发者体验与治理的系统工程。建议按小步快跑、分阶段验证的方式推进:先完成单节点与钱包交互测试,再扩展至监控、审计与多节点容错,最终形成可复制的接入与治理规范。
评论
LiWei
这篇文章把从配置到治理讲得很全面,尤其是RPC安全和多签建议很实用。
小张
关于测试网数据隐私那部分很重要,建议补充对接企业合规的实际案例。
CryptoCat
喜欢节点网络章节,bootstrap和发现机制讲得清楚,方便实际部署参考。
区块链小王
关于跨链桥的安全性讨论到位,提醒大家别忽视延时仲裁很关键。
Ava_88
作者提到的开发者门户与监控仪表盘思路很好,能大幅降低集成成本。